摘要
FePt magnetic multilayers were pulse electrodeposited from the mixture of ammonium hexachloroplatinate and iron dichloride in ionic liquids based on glycol (EG) and 1-ethyl-3-methylimidazolium chloride (EMIC). The chelate effect and electrochemical behaviour of the EMIC with the ions were determined by ultraviolet-visible spectra and cyclic voltammetry respectively. The iron atomic content in the FePt films ranged from 0.4 to 81.0 at-% when deposition potentials changed from 1.0 to -2.0 V(Ag/AgCl) in electrodeposition system with the EG (50 mL), ammonium hexachloroplatinate (25 mM L-1), iron dichloride (175 mM L-1) and EMIC (25 mM L-1) at 393 K. Fe50Pt50 thin films with smooth surface (50 at-% iron layer in FePt film) and the multilayer cross-section were obtained. Fct structural FePt multilayer was obtained based on X-ray diffraction pattern. Magnetic hysteresis loops showed that the multilayer possessed a magnetic anisotropic behaviour.
